It's interesting that we ended up with a lot of the same patches (mostly tweaks
to upstream's build system which is too hard-coded in a lot of cases).

In case you're curious, the Debian packaging is here (patches are in
debian/patches):
https://salsa.debian.org/science-team/cvc5

I didn't end up packaging the Pythonic API (just patched it out) because
dealing with multiple upstream tarballs is a bit of a pain in Debian.

I do run the unittests in Debian, though.  They do work, although there is one
test that's broken on 32-bit arches (N/A for Fedora) and a lot are broken on
mips* (also N/A for Fedora).  There are a couple that use a lot of memory that
I patched out.
